[Contents] [Index] [Help] [Retrace] [Browse <] [Browse >]


   NAME
        SetCurrentBinding - sets static board configuration area

   SYNOPSIS
        SetCurrentBinding( currentBinding, size )
                           A0              D0:16

   FUNCTION
        This function records the contents of the "currentBinding"
        structure in a private place.  It may be read via
        getcurrentbinding().  this is really a kludge, but it is
        the only way to pass extra arguments to a newly configured
        device.

        A currentbinding structure has the name of the currently
        loaded file, the product string that was associated with
        this driver, and a pointer to the head of a singly linked
        list of configdev structures (linked through the cd_nextcd
        field).

        Many devices may not need this information; they have hard
        coded into themselves their manufacture number.  It is
        recommended that you at least check that you can deal with
        the product code in the linked configdev structures.

   INPUTS
        currentBinding - a pointer to a currentbinding structure

        size - The size of the user's binddriver structure.  No
            more than this much data will be copied.  If size is
            less than the library's idea a currentbinding size,
            then the library's structure will be null padded.

   SEE ALSO
        getcurrentbinding()